I know the term passing hard is odd, but considering the whole situation I think this is my trophy of passability, if not a crown or something!

At Uni we exchange the place we work at during our internship, 4 months ago I was working at a hospital as a boy, two months after I went to basic health care and went full time during it, I got back to the hospital early this month. So to say there are plenty of people who know I changed gender is a understatement.

Anyway, I was at the hospital's restaurant eating lunch yesterday, I had just finished eating and went to the bathroom to wash my hands before getting back to work. A woman walked in and washed her hands while casually staring at me. I walked out just after her and overheard her saying to a group of friends:

"No she is not, she is a woman. She really is woman"
